As a deregulated state, Texas electricity providers compete to offer competitive prices for residential and commercial customers. You can explore plans and choose the one that’s best for you by entering your ZIP code on our website. You can filter results by features like renewable energy, plan type, etc. Note that while you can shop for electricity companies, you cannot change your utility company (TDU). The TDU delivers power to homes and businesses through transmission lines and transformers. It’s important to check your current contract’s end date before committing to a new provider. If you’re nearing the end of your term, you may be able to switch to a different plan without paying an early termination fee.

Thorough research ensures you make the best choice for your electricity needs and budget. A fixed-rate plan has a predetermined electricity rate for the duration of your contract. This can help you budget your energy costs more effectively and protect yourself against the potential of a sudden spike in market prices. Conversely, an indexed rate has variable fees based on different economic factors, such as the time of day you use electricity. This could be a good option for people tracking and monitoring their electricity usage.

Setting up an electricity service can be a headache, with hefty deposits and long approval processes. Luckily, thanks to energy deregulation, residents can choose from various competitive providers that offer flexible plans and rates. Some providers provide no-deposit electricity plans to help you move in quickly. Their prepaid electricity plans work like a pay-as-you-go phone plan, with you adding funds to your account as you use energy. They alert you when the balance is low, making it easy to keep track of your consumption.
